Hey Marisol,

Quick handover before I head off. Visitors for the Pellwick floor all sign in on the tablet — if it freezes, there's a paper log in the top drawer. Anyone from Quillfarn Consulting gets escorted, no exceptions; their host has to come down. Courier drop-offs go in the blue lockers. Oh, and if the visitor gate jams, you can release it manually from the desk panel using the override code below.

door code, bajep-hawif: bdg-EURAT-3

## Sidecar: metric-forge restart procedure

If the metric-forge sidecar falls behind, dashboards show flat lines, not gaps. Check its buffer gauge first; above 90%, restart the sidecar only — never the main pod. Restarts flush the buffer, losing up to 60s of data. Note the loss window in the release log. Full restart steps and buffer tuning values are on the sidecar operations page.

wiki page, fawef-hahap: https://gitlab.qirvanworks.corp/view/browse/display/962456f900a8

## Deployment

Pingwren, our deploy-status chat bot, ships alongside each Harborline release. Deploy it only after the artifact registry sync completes, since Pingwren polls the registry on startup and will report stale builds otherwise. Use the canary slot first, confirm it posts a healthy heartbeat to the #deploys channel, then promote to the stable slot. Rollbacks are handled by re-pinning the previous tag; Pingwren detects this automatically. Before promoting, verify the following configuration values match what is documented here.

service settings:
QUENAEL_HOST=quenael.tolvaqlabs.internal
QUENAEL_PORT=9000

# Catalog Cache — Env Vars

Hollowpine's product catalog uses a write-through cache. Invalidation fires on SKU updates via the Brambleway queue. If stale entries persist, check CACHE_TTL_SECONDS (default 300) and QUEUE_DRAIN_INTERVAL. Never flush the whole cache in production; purge by SKU prefix instead. The invalidation worker authenticates to the cache cluster using the secret defined on the following line.

env line for kahap-tagag: RELAY_SECRET8=d248545f